Exports by Country

Turkey was the main exporter of densified wood in the Middle East, with the volume of exports finishing at X tons, which was near 56% of total exports in 2022. It was distantly followed by Oman (X tons) and the United Arab Emirates (X tons), together constituting a 37% share of total exports. Palestine (X tons) and Israel (X tons) followed a long way behind the leaders.

Exports from Turkey decreased at an average annual rate of -13.5% from 2012 to 2022. At the same time, Oman (+38.4%) and the United Arab Emirates (+8.7%) displayed positive paces of growth. Moreover, Oman emerged as the fastest-growing exporter exported in the Middle East, with a CAGR of +38.4% from 2012-2022. By contrast, Palestine (-3.2%) and Israel (-6.4%) illustrated a downward trend over the same period. Oman (+20 p.p.), the United Arab Emirates (+14 p.p.) and Palestine (+1.9 p.p.) significantly strengthened its position in terms of the total exports, while Turkey saw its share reduced by -29.9% from 2012 to 2022, respectively. The shares of the other countries remained relatively stable throughout the analyzed period.

In value terms, Turkey ($X) remains the largest densified wood supplier in the Middle East, comprising 59% of total exports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Oman ($X), with an 18% share of total exports. It was followed by the United Arab Emirates, with a 12% share.

From 2012 to 2022, the average annual growth rate of value in Turkey stood at -13.9%. In the other countries, the average annual rates were as follows: Oman (+34.0% per year) and the United Arab Emirates (+6.7% per year).

Imports by Country

Iran (X tons) and Saudi Arabia (X tons) prevails in imports structure, together creating 86% of total imports. It was distantly followed by Qatar (X tons), generating a 5.2% share of total imports. The following importers - Bahrain (X tons), Kuwait (X tons) and Turkey (X tons) - together made up 7.1% of total imports.

From 2012 to 2022, the most notable rate of growth in terms of purchases, amongst the leading importing countries, was attained by Saudi Arabia (with a CAGR of +31.8%), while imports for the other leaders experienced more modest paces of growth.

In value terms, Iran ($X) constitutes the largest market for imported densified wood in the Middle East, comprising 61%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Saudi Arabia ($X), with a 21% share of total imports. It was followed by Turkey, with a 5.4% share.

In Iran, densified wood imports increased at an average annual rate of +19.5% over the period from 2012-2022. In the other countries, the average annual rates were as follows: Saudi Arabia (+24.8% per year) and Turkey (-1.6% per year).
